Make it to Mandurah
This year running between 9 & 12 October, the only non-east coast boat show to attract exhibitors at every level of the industry, the Mandurah Boat Show has grown to become Australia's third largest on-water show.

Approximately 74kms south of Perth, Mandurah is blessed with a unique blend of coast, bushland, industry and inner-city living.
A tourist's paradise, Mandurah is also the capital of the Peel region and considered the gateway to the South West.
Mandurah is abuzz with large numbers of residents and visitors daily, although history reminds us this is nothing new. In fact, the name Mandurah was actually derived from the Aboriginal word, 'mandjar', meaning the 'meeting place'.
The cosmopolitan, word-class marina is undergoing expanding and offers unequalled boating facilities. It will soon accommodate a vibrant mix of waterfront restaurants, boutique shops and stylish apartment living.
The Mandurah Boat Show is renowned for its world class displays, where visitors can check out anything from $7m luxury cruisers, to yachts, sports fishing boats, trailerboats and dinghies.
To support the thriving outdoor lifestyle in Western Australia, the show also offers a range of boating accessories as well as fishing, camping and diving gear.
On average, the Club Marine Mandurah Boat Show attracts 25,000 people from Perth, Mandurah and rural Western Australia to the Mandurah Offshore Fishing and Sailing Club at the picturesque Mandurah Ocean Marina. 
Plans for the 2008 Club Marine Mandurah Boat Show are well underway with an impressive cast of exhibitors already confirmed. The on-water display area will feature the luxurious vessels including one of the largest Sunseeker displays ever shown in Australia, as well as Bertram, Riviera, Princess, Searay, Boston Whaler and Caribbean just to name a few - plus Grandbanks and Bella Marine for the first time ever at the Mandurah Show.
The hardstand area will feature a larger display of Quintrex boats than any other Australian show along with a great range of new trailerable boats, inflatables, car-toppers and jet skis.
